93 cherokee low spark

I just bought my jeep about a week and a half ago and drove it for about 5 days before it stopped running. The day before it would take a while for it to start. It's a 93, 4.0, auto. At first I had a week spark at the dist. , so I replaced the coil. Still the same. It cranks fine. I made sure that it hasn't jumped time. I tested the wires going to the dist. and read 12 volts. Then while cranking it would go to -6 volts. Is that normal? I checked the wires going to the dist. sync with a test lite. The only way the lite would come on is if I hooked it to the pos. on the battery.The middle wire showed good ( the test lite came on ) but on the orange wire, the lite bearly came on. My volt meter showed 3 volts (or-3, I don't remember). I got the same reading at the cps. I have baffeled every machanic that I know with this. My next option is the computer. Any suggestions? Please help me. Thank you
